本文目录导读:
随着信息技术的飞速发展,网络安全问题日益突出,为了保障信息安全,加密技术应运而生,加密技术是指将原始信息(明文)通过特定的算法和密钥转换成难以识别和理解的密文,以防止未授权的访问和泄露,加密技术可分为两大核心领域:对称加密和非对称加密,本文将深入探讨这两大领域,以帮助读者更好地理解加密技术的原理和应用。
对称加密
1、定义与原理
对称加密,又称单密钥加密,是指加密和解密使用相同的密钥,在这种加密方式中,发送方和接收方需要共享一个密钥,用于加密和解密信息,常见的对称加密算法有DES、AES、Blowfish等。
2、优点与缺点
图片来源于网络,如有侵权联系删除
(1)优点:对称加密算法速度快,效率高,加密和解密过程简单,在实际应用中,对称加密算法广泛应用于数据传输、存储等领域。
(2)缺点:对称加密的关键在于密钥的安全管理,密钥的生成、分发、存储和更新等环节都存在安全隐患,若密钥泄露,则加密信息将面临被破解的风险。
非对称加密
1、定义与原理
非对称加密,又称双密钥加密,是指加密和解密使用不同的密钥,这种加密方式包括公钥和私钥两部分,其中公钥用于加密,私钥用于解密,常见的非对称加密算法有RSA、ECC等。
图片来源于网络,如有侵权联系删除
2、优点与缺点
(1)优点:非对称加密解决了对称加密中密钥管理的难题,公钥可以公开,私钥由接收方保管,确保了信息安全,非对称加密在数字签名、身份认证等领域具有广泛应用。
(2)缺点:非对称加密算法的计算复杂度较高,加密和解密速度相对较慢,在实际应用中,非对称加密通常与对称加密结合使用,以提高加密效率。
对称加密与非对称加密的结合
在实际应用中,对称加密和非对称加密往往结合使用,在传输数据时,可以先使用非对称加密算法生成密钥,然后将密钥通过对称加密算法加密后传输给接收方,接收方收到密钥后,再使用对称加密算法进行数据加密和解密。
图片来源于网络,如有侵权联系删除
加密技术是保障信息安全的重要手段,对称加密和非对称加密是加密技术的两大核心领域,各有优缺点,在实际应用中,应根据具体需求选择合适的加密算法,并结合使用对称加密和非对称加密,以实现高效、安全的信息传输和存储。
随着信息技术的发展,加密技术将在信息安全领域发挥越来越重要的作用,了解和掌握加密技术,对于保障我国网络安全具有重要意义。
标签: #加密技术可分为哪两部分
评论列表